What is elder law?

Elder Law addresses important issues facing older Americans, including wills, trusts, financial planning, asset protection, accessing public benefits such as Medicaid and Veterans’ benefits, housing options and financing, disability planning, and much more.

Elder law attorneys develop plans that answer clients’ questions and address concerns such as:

  • How will my spouse survive financially if I need nursing home care?
  • How can I provide for my child with a disability after I am gone?
  • My son wants to be named my guardian, but I’m afraid he’s just after my money.

Estate planning is one facet of elder law. An estate plan allows you to state your wishes for your own end-of-life care. You can name the person you want to make health care and financial decisions for you if you are unable to do so yourself. Estate plans allow you to decide who will care for your minor children and how your assets will be distributed after you are gone.

Estate planning includes trusts, wills, powers of attorney, health care directives, and other important legal documents. A well-made estate plan can help you minimize the taxes you pay now and that your heirs will pay on your estate. It will allow you to remember people and organizations that are important to you.
